Lark Voorhies has filed for divorce from her husband of six months, Us Weekly reported on Thursday. The former Saved by the Bell star tied the knot with music engineer Jimmy Green in a quick Las Vegas ceremony back in April after the two met on Facebook. Of their marriage, Jimmy told TMZ that it may have been doomed from the start, calling it "a nightmare from the beginning" and revealing that Lark's mother, Patricia, was "a big part" of their issues. He also added that the only reason Lark filed for divorce first was because he "didn't know how to do it." Three months after they got married, Lark's mother filed a restraining order against Jimmy for sleeping at her home and allegedly being "verbally abusive" toward her. In the court papers, Patricia claimed her daughter lived with her because she was "psychologically, mentally, and emotionally fragile." Lark defended...

On Tuesday, four days before it was revealed that Saved By the Bell alum Lark Voorhies got married in a private Las Vegas ceremony, her mother Tricia was granted a temporary restraining order against her new son-in-law, officials confirm to People.
Voorhies, 41, married Jimmy Green, 31, after meeting at a Los Angeles-area networking event about a year ago, her rep says. Since the April 29 wedding, Lark has learned that her husband has an arrest warrant in Tucson, Arizona, where he was accused of disorderly conduct and threatening or intimidating in 2012, according to court documents.
"We're still looking into everything," Lark's rep tells People.
